Common questions about subaru repair services in Theodosia, MO
While Theodosia is a small community, several local general repair shops have extensive experience with Subaru models common to the Ozarks region. For highly specialized computer diagnostics or warranty work, owners often travel to dealerships in Springfield or West Plains, but most routine and common Subaru repairs can be handled locally.
Given our terrain, the most frequent issues are wear and tear on Subaru's all-wheel-drive system components, such as CV axles and wheel bearings. Additionally, the constant engine load on hills can make head gasket issues on older Subaru models (like the 2.5L engine) more apparent, and suspension components face extra stress.

Seek immediate service if you notice the temperature gauge rising, especially during summer heat or while towing a boat up our steep hills, as Subarus are prone to overheating issues. Also, address any new grinding noises from the wheels or AWD system warnings promptly, as our gravel roads can accelerate drivetrain wear.
Some repairs can be moderately higher due to the specialized nature of the boxer engine and symmetrical AWD system, and parts may need to be ordered. However, local independent shops in Theodosia typically offer more competitive labor rates than dealerships in distant cities, helping to manage overall costs for residents.
